Commotio Cordis Treatment: A Guide to Emergency Response
Commotio cordis is a rare but potentially fatal condition caused by a blunt impact to the chest wall that disrupts normal heart rhythms. Immediate treatment is crucial for survival.
Emergency Response
- Call 911: Activate emergency services immediately.
- Begin CPR: If the victim isn't breathing, perform chest compressions.
- Use an AED: Defibrillators can restore normal heart rhythm within minutes.
Post-Resuscitation Care
Post-resuscitation care is crucial for recovery, including therapeutic hypothermia for adult survivors. Monitoring for other injuries is essential.
Prevention Recommended
Training, age-appropriate equipment, and safety techniques can reduce the risk of injury. Educate coaches and players on recognizing symptoms.
